다음을 통해 공유


CancelMouseEventArgs 생성자

업데이트: 2007년 11월

CancelMouseEventArgs 클래스의 새 인스턴스를 초기화합니다.

네임스페이스:  Microsoft.Ink
어셈블리:  Microsoft.Ink(Microsoft.Ink.dll)

구문

‘선언
Public Sub New ( _
    mb As MouseButtons, _
    clicks As Integer, _
    x As Integer, _
    y As Integer, _
    delta As Integer, _
    cancel As Boolean _
)
‘사용 방법
Dim mb As MouseButtons
Dim clicks As Integer
Dim x As Integer
Dim y As Integer
Dim delta As Integer
Dim cancel As Boolean

Dim instance As New CancelMouseEventArgs(mb, clicks, _
    x, y, delta, cancel)
public CancelMouseEventArgs(
    MouseButtons mb,
    int clicks,
    int x,
    int y,
    int delta,
    bool cancel
)
public:
CancelMouseEventArgs(
    MouseButtons mb, 
    int clicks, 
    int x, 
    int y, 
    int delta, 
    bool cancel
)
public CancelMouseEventArgs(
    MouseButtons mb,
    int clicks,
    int x,
    int y,
    int delta,
    boolean cancel
)
public function CancelMouseEventArgs(
    mb : MouseButtons, 
    clicks : int, 
    x : int, 
    y : int, 
    delta : int, 
    cancel : boolean
)

매개 변수

  • clicks
    형식: System.Int32
    마우스 단추를 눌렀다 놓은 횟수입니다.
  • x
    형식: System.Int32
    픽셀 단위로 나타낸 마우스를 클릭한 위치의 X좌표입니다.
  • y
    형식: System.Int32
    픽셀 단위로 나타낸 마우스를 클릭한 위치의 Y좌표입니다.
  • delta
    형식: System.Int32
    마우스 휠의 회전 수를 나타내는 부호 있는 숫자입니다.
  • cancel
    형식: System.Boolean
    부모 컨트롤의 이벤트를 취소하려면 true이고, 그렇지 않으면 false입니다.

설명

회전이란 마우스 휠을 한 번 돌리는 것입니다. 회전에 대한 자세한 내용은 MouseEventArgs.Delta Property를 참조하십시오.

일반적으로 CancelMouseEventArgs 개체는 이벤트 처리기에서 가져오므로 이 생성자를 호출할 필요가 없습니다. 하지만 취소할 수 있는 마우스 이벤트를 포함하는 사용자 지정 이벤트를 만들려는 경우에는 이 클래스를 사용하여 이벤트를 발생시킬 때 생성자를 호출할 수 있습니다.

플랫폼

Windows Vista

.NET Framework 및 .NET Compact Framework에서 모든 플랫폼의 전체 버전을 지원하지는 않습니다. 지원되는 버전의 목록을 보려면 .NET Framework 시스템 요구 사항을 참조하십시오.

버전 정보

.NET Framework

3.0에서 지원

참고 항목

참조

CancelMouseEventArgs 클래스

CancelMouseEventArgs 멤버

Microsoft.Ink 네임스페이스